Poll: Obama Leads Trump in 2028 Hypothetical Matchup
A recent Overton Insights poll of 1,100 registered voters revealed that Barack Obama would defeat Donald Trump in a hypothetical 2028 presidential election, with 53% support compared to Trump's 47%. This scenario is purely speculative, as the 22nd Amendment currently prohibits any president from serving more than two terms. Despite this, Donald Trump has mused about a third run, claiming many supporters encourage him, although he admits to not having explored the legal feasibility. The idea of a third-term faceoff with Obama has gained attention but remains unlikely without a significant constitutional change, which requires approval from two-thirds of both the House and Senate, plus ratification by 38 state legislatures. Meanwhile, a proposal by Rep. Andy Ogles suggests amending the Constitution for Trump alone, excluding other former presidents like Obama, Bush, and Clinton.
